V. Arcoleo et al., PRECIPITATION OF CALCIUM-CARBONATE AND CALCIUM-FLUORIDE IN MICROEMULSIONS - CALORIMETRIC INVESTIGATION, Thermochimica acta, 233(2), 1994, pp. 187-197
The enthalpies of precipitation of calcium carbonate and calcium fluor
ide in water/sodium bis-2-ethylhexyl sulfosuccinate/n-heptane, water/d
idodecyldimethylammonium bromide/n-heptane and water/tetraethyleneglyc
ol-mono-n-dodecyl ether/isooctane microemulsions were measured by a ca
lorimetric technique. The results indicate that the energetic state of
CaCO3 and CaF2 nanocrystals encapsulated in the aqueous microregions
of these microemulsions is strongly different from that in bulk water.
Effects due to the smallness of the nanocrystals, interactions betwee
n nanocrystals and water/surfactant interfaces and changes of the ther
modynamic parameters in nanoscopic water environments are discussed.
